The Unreached Truce: Putin's Failed Attempts at Peace Negotiations

The war in Ukraine, now raging for over a year, has seen numerous attempts at peace negotiations, all ultimately ending in failure. While President Vladimir Putin has publicly portrayed a willingness to negotiate, analysts and world leaders largely view these overtures as tactical maneuvers rather than genuine attempts to end the conflict. This article delves into the key moments of these failed negotiations, examining the reasons behind their collapse and the implications for the future of the war.

Early Attempts and Broken Promises:

The first significant attempt at negotiations occurred in the early days of the invasion, in Belarus. These talks, while promising initially, quickly fell apart amidst accusations of bad faith from the Ukrainian side. Ukraine's President Volodymyr Zelenskyy voiced concerns about the lack of genuine commitment from Russia, citing continued shelling and the brutal advance of Russian forces. This initial failure set a concerning precedent for future negotiations. Many analysts point to this early breakdown as evidence of Putin's true intentions – a full-scale conquest of Ukraine, not a negotiated settlement. Istanbul Talks and Shifting Goalposts:

Subsequent talks in Istanbul offered a glimmer of hope, with both sides presenting proposals. However, these too ultimately proved fruitless. Russia's demands, including the demilitarization of Ukraine and recognition of annexed territories, were considered unacceptable by Ukraine and its Western allies. Furthermore, accusations of Russian atrocities and war crimes further eroded trust and made any meaningful compromise exceedingly difficult. The Role of Western Sanctions and Military Aid:

The unwavering support of Ukraine by Western nations, including significant military aid and crippling economic sanctions against Russia, has undoubtedly complicated the negotiation process. Some argue that this support emboldens Ukraine to hold a stronger negotiating position, while others suggest it prolongs the conflict by making a compromise less likely. The imposition of sanctions, in particular, has put immense pressure on the Russian economy, potentially hindering Putin's willingness to negotiate from a position of weakness. The Current Stalemate and the Path Forward:

Currently, the prospect of successful negotiations seems remote. The ongoing conflict, characterized by intense fighting in the east and south of Ukraine, makes a peaceful resolution increasingly challenging. Both sides appear entrenched in their positions, with little willingness to compromise on core issues. The devastation wrought by the war and the immense human cost further complicate the already complex geopolitical landscape.

Conclusion: A Long and Uncertain Road to Peace:

Putin's attempts at peace negotiations, while presented as genuine efforts, have largely been perceived as strategic ploys. The repeated failures underscore the deep mistrust between the two sides and highlight the significant obstacles to achieving a lasting peace in Ukraine. The international community, therefore, faces a crucial challenge: finding a pathway towards a negotiated settlement while balancing the need to support Ukraine's sovereignty and territorial integrity with the imperative to prevent further escalation and suffering. The road to peace remains long and uncertain, requiring sustained diplomatic efforts, a willingness to compromise, and a focus on addressing the root causes of the conflict.
